From what I remember, once your truck has been previewed by your regional Ford office, your Priority number is changed to a 2, and sent to Ford HQ for a production date. Once it has been previewed and forwarded, you can't change anything. Also, if you haven't heard, Ford was offering people a chance to change from hybrid to ecoboost, but that window has closed. They didn't offer it the other way around. Constraints with the hybrid engine and some of the packages have pushed back those orders until who knows when.
